I have an extremely weird issue.
First of all, when I zoom in and out of a MapView, the marker (overlay) moves to incorrect places (doesn't work well with scaling).
Secondly, the market is being drawn at the wrong position!
I'll post code below but first listen to this:
I'm in Islamabad. The GeoCoder also tells me I'm in Islamabad. But when I draw a circle around my location using overlays, it draws it in a city that's 100s of kilometers away.
Kindly help me with both the problems.
Here's the activity:

Since no one answered this question correctly..
For some reason, the normal Overlay class wasn't working for me the way it should have. I switched to ItemizedOverlay and now everything is perfect.
I'm no Android expert so I'd like someone with better experience to comment on this but, I feel that ItemizedOverlay is much better than the simple Overlay. With itemizedoverlay, zooming in and out of the mapview with an object drawn at a fixed point works the way it should, the pin (object) stays exactly where it should stay (that wasn't the case previously).
Here's some code for those who are looking for it. This is of course incomplete, and for a specific purpose, but you get the general idea.
